A SWISS GOLD SNUFF-BOX SET WITH A ROMAN MICROMOSAIC PLAQUE
the box probably Geneva, circa 1820, the micromosaic Roman, circa 1820
Rectangular box with rounded corners, the cover inset with a rectangular micromosaic depicting St Peter's in Rome, the four side and base panels engine-turned with narrow wavy reeding forming a pattern of floating lozenges, the matted gold borders stamped with trailing stylized lotus flowers, palmettes and rosettes in the corners, the side corners with foliage
3¼ in. (82 mm.) wide
